Exploring HD+HP in patients with secondary hyperparathyroidism based on inflammatory-nutritional, cardiovascular adverse events

Abstract: Objective  To investigate the effect of HA resin haemoperfusion (HP) + haemodialysis (HD) on inflammatory-nutritional status and adverse cardiovascular events in patients with secondary hyperparathyroidism (SHPT).  Methods   800 patients with SHPT from June 2021 to June 2022 were selected for the prospective study and grouped by random number table method, 400 patients in each group. The control group was treated with conventional haemodialysis (HD) 3 times a week and the observation group was treated with conventional HD+HP 3 times a week. The clinical efficacy and small molecular indicators [blood phosphorus, serum calcium, alkaline phosphatase (ALP)], medium and large molecular indicators [intact parathyroid hormone (iPTH), β2-microglobulin (β2- MG), cystatin C (CysC)], nutritional status [serum albumin (ALB), prealbumin (PA), transferrin (TRF)], inflammation level [interleukin-1 (IL-1), C-reactive protein (CRP), tumor necrosis factor alpha (TNF-α), interleukin-6 (IL-6)] and cardiovascular events.  Results  The total effective rate of the observation group was 93.25% higher than that of the control group 77.25% (χ2=40.718, P=0.000); there was no significant difference between the two groups in terms of ALP, blood phosphorus and blood calcium levels after treatment (t=1.017, 1.305, 0.603, P=0.309, 0.192, 0.547);After treatment, the levels of iPTH, CysC, and β2-MG were lower in the observation group than in the control group, and the levels of ALB, PA, and TRF were higher than in the control group (t=42.160, 21.114, 20.480, 28.321, 33.596, 37.387, all P<0.001); compared with the control group after treatment, the levels of IL-6, CRP, TNF-α, and IL-1 levels were lower in the observation group compared to the control group after treatment (t=17.164, 16.131, 8.024, 21.639, all P<0.001); The incidence of cardiovascular events was lower in the observation group at 4.75% than in the control group at 10.50% (χ2=9.388, P=0.002). Conclusion HP combined with HD treatment can improve the scavenging effect of small molecules, macromolecules and other toxic substances, maintain the nutritional and metabolic balance of the body, improve the state of excessive inflammatory response, and reduce the occurrence of cardiovascular events, thereby improving the therapeutic effect, which is worthy of clinical promotion.
